Entity Relationship Mapping in the UK Market

Defining the Business Entity

An entity is a well-defined object or concept that search engines can identify uniquely. For a UK business, this includes its registered name, physical office location, and the specific service categories it dominates. Utilizing a business listing site ensures these details are broadcast in a machine-readable format.

Evolution of E-E-A-T for Local Service Providers

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trust (E-E-A-T) are the cornerstones of the current Quality Rater Guidelines. But how do you measure E-E-A-T? It is measured through the quality of external citations and the consistency of your brand's narrative across the web. A business listing directory provides a secondary layer of validation that reinforces your primary site's claims.
